The Conferring Guy's Conference Toolkit
The conferring guy never leaves home without these essentials:
Comfortable Shoes
Conferences mean a lot of walking and standing. So, leave those fancy heels at home and opt for comfortable, yet stylish shoes.
A Powerful Notebook
Sure, there are apps for note-taking, but there's something about pen and paper that makes notes stick. Plus, it's a great conversation starter.
Business Cards
Even in the digital age, business cards are still a must-have. They're a tangible reminder of you and your brand.
A Portable Charger
Conferences are power drains. Keep your phone charged with a portable charger.
A Water Bottle
Hydration is key, especially when you're running from session to session.
The Conferring Guy's Networking Strategies
Networking isn't about collecting business cards like they're Pokémon. It's about building relationships. Here are some strategies the conferring guy swears by:
Arrive Early
Early birds get the worms – and the best networking opportunities. Arrive early to meet speakers and other attendees before the conference kicks off.
Start Conversations
Don't wait for people to come to you. Start conversations. Ask about their favorite sessions, what they do, or where they're from.
Follow Up
After the conference, send a quick email or LinkedIn message to follow up. Remind them of your conversation and suggest connecting on LinkedIn.
The Conferring Guy's Session Strategies
Plan Ahead
Before the conference, check out the session schedule. Plan which sessions you'll attend, but leave room for spontaneity.
Sit at the Front
Sitting at the front shows engagement and enthusiasm. Plus, it's harder to nod off!
Ask Questions
The conferring guy isn't afraid to ask questions. They show engagement and can spark insightful discussions.
Take Notes
Even if the speaker's presentation is available online later, take notes. It helps you engage with the content and remember key points.
The Conferring Guy's After-Conference Routine
The work doesn't stop when the conference ends. Here's what the conferring guy does after:
Review Notes
Review your notes while they're fresh in your mind. You might spot something you missed or want to follow up on.
Follow Up
Reach out to the people you met. Remind them of your conversation and suggest connecting on LinkedIn.
Share Insights
Share what you've learned on social media or in a blog post. It helps reinforce what you've learned and can help others.
